Tired of playing only with ruined buildings I've decided to try and build a cyberpunk type city.
I wanted it to be modular (i.e. I could assemble it in different ways.) So I cut out 1/4" hard board into road sections 12" x 6"
that will wrap around 12 x 12" building areas. These buillding areas will be changeable--
Right now I have enough bases cut out to make a 4x8 playing surface. This includes 15 building areas.
The buildings will prob have detachable flors so you can play inside them. I still have to figure out the best matertial to make these out off. Has anyone work with mdf? If so, how was it and, where did you buy it?
